How to Find Reputable Outdoor Kitchen Installers in the UK?

by Gordon Crawford on Aug 20, 2026
How to Find Reputable Outdoor Kitchen Installers in the UK?

An outdoor kitchen can completely change the way you use your garden. Instead of carrying food, drinks and cooking equipment between your indoor kitchen and patio, you can create a dedicated space for cooking, dining and entertaining outdoors.

But choosing the right company for an Outdoor Kitchen Installation Scotland project is about more than finding someone who can install cabinets or connect appliances. You need to consider the structure, weather protection, layout, ventilation, utilities, lighting and how the kitchen will work with the rest of your outdoor space.

What to Look for in an Outdoor Kitchen Installer

Not every outdoor kitchen project is the same. Before choosing a company, look beyond photographs of completed installations and consider the following.

Experience with Outdoor Spaces

A company experienced in outdoor living should understand how an outdoor kitchen needs to work within the wider garden.

Consider whether the installer can advise on:

  • Kitchen positioning and layout
  • Outdoor cooking areas
  • Seating and dining zones
  • Weather protection
  • Lighting and heating
  • Storage
  • Access and drainage
  • Integration with an existing patio or garden structure

A well-planned outdoor kitchen should feel like part of your garden rather than an afterthought.

Ask About Materials

Scotland's weather can be challenging, so materials matter.

Outdoor kitchens need to cope with rain, moisture, temperature changes and regular exposure to the elements. Ask your installer what materials are being used for cabinets, worktops, fixtures and surrounding structures.

It's also worth considering the materials used for any pergola or canopy covering the kitchen. Aluminium, for example, offers a durable, low-maintenance option for outdoor structures.

Consider Installing Your Outdoor Kitchen Under a Pergola

One of the most effective ways to make an outdoor kitchen more practical in Scotland is to combine it with a suitable pergola.

A pergola with an outdoor kitchen can provide a defined cooking and entertaining area while helping to protect the space from changing weather conditions.

A motorised or louvred roof gives you greater flexibility, allowing you to adjust the amount of sunlight and ventilation. Side panels, sliding doors, heating and lighting can then be added depending on how you want to use the space.

Think About How You Will Use the Kitchen

Before requesting quotes for Outdoor Kitchen Installation Scotland, think about what you actually want from the space.

Will you primarily use it for weekend barbecues? Do you regularly entertain friends and family? Do you want a dining area immediately next to the cooking zone? Or are you looking to create a luxury outdoor entertaining space that can be used throughout the year?

Your answers will influence the design.

For example, a family outdoor kitchen might prioritise preparation space, storage and easy access to seating. A larger entertaining area could benefit from an integrated dining zone, outdoor heating, lighting and weather protection.

The best outdoor kitchen design reflects how you actually live.

outdoor kitchen

Don't Forget Outdoor Kitchen Accessories

The kitchen itself is only one part of the project. Accessories can make a significant difference to comfort and usability.

Depending on your design, you might consider:

  • Outdoor heating
  • LED lighting
  • Side screens
  • Sliding doors
  • Outdoor furniture
  • Storage solutions
  • Weather protection
  • Dining areas
  • Bar or serving areas

An outdoor heater, for instance, can make the space much more comfortable during cooler Scottish evenings, while integrated lighting allows you to continue using the area after sunset.

Ask About Installation and Aftercare

A reputable installer should be transparent about what is included in the project.

Before committing, ask:

  • Is installation included?
  • Who will carry out the work?
  • Are electrical connections required?
  • Will groundwork or preparation be needed?
  • How long is installation expected to take?
  • What warranty is provided?
  • Is aftercare available?
  • Can additional accessories be fitted later?

If your outdoor kitchen is being incorporated into a pergola or another outdoor structure, all elements must work together from the beginning.

Look at Previous Outdoor Projects

Before choosing an installer, take time to look at their previous work.

Photographs can tell you a lot about the quality of a company's work, but don't just look for the most impressive project. Try to find installations that are similar to what you have in mind.

For example, if you're planning a compact outdoor kitchen for a suburban garden, a large commercial project may not tell you much about how the installer handles smaller spaces.

Look at the overall finish, how the structure sits within the garden and whether the design appears practical as well as attractive.

Consider the Whole Outdoor Living Space

When planning an outdoor kitchen, it can be tempting to focus entirely on the cooking area. However, the best outdoor spaces are designed around the complete experience.

Think about where people will sit, where food will be served, how guests will move around the space and how you'll use it when you're not cooking.

A pergola, outdoor furniture, lighting and heating can turn a basic cooking area into a comfortable outdoor dining and entertaining space.

Why Scotland's Climate Should Influence Your Design

An outdoor kitchen in Scotland needs to be designed with the local climate in mind.

Rain shouldn't mean abandoning your outdoor space, and cooler temperatures shouldn't automatically signal the end of outdoor entertaining. A suitable combination of weather protection, heating and durable materials can make the space much more versatile.

This is where an outdoor kitchen combined with a weatherproof pergola can make sense. Adjustable louvres can provide shade when required, while additional screens and heating can improve comfort when conditions change.

The goal isn't simply to create an outdoor kitchen. It's to create an outdoor living space that you can realistically use for as much of the year as possible.

Outdoor Kitchens to enhance your garden space and make it a Scottish Summer to remember

Choosing Outdoor Kitchen Installation in Scotland

If you're comparing companies for Outdoor Kitchen Installation Scotland, don't make your decision based on price alone. Look at experience, materials, installation standards, design support and the company's ability to create a complete outdoor environment.

It's also worth considering whether your outdoor kitchen would benefit from being positioned beneath a pergola or another form of weather protection. With the right combination of cooking, dining, heating, lighting and shelter, your garden can become a genuine extension of your home.
